The latent heat of vapourisation of water is 2240. If the work done in the process of vapourisation of 1 g is 168 J, then increase in internal energy is
2408 J
2072 J
2240 J
1904 J
B.
2072 J
Latent heat of vapourisation of water ( L ) = 2240 J
Mass of water (m) = 1 g
Work done (dW ) = 168 J
From first law of thermodynamics, heat supplied in vapourisation
(dQ) = mL
= dU + dW
1 × 2240 = dU + 168
( where dU = increase in internal energy )
